About the Modelling Team

Our Modelling Team trains diverse models, including large self-supervised ones, supporting Speechmatics toward being the most accurate speech recognition system globally. It also ensures their deployment into production, working with the latest developments in ML, and with strong engineering practices for software engineering and model serving.

What you’ll be doing
  • Work on complex R&D projects with a diverse group of engineers to achieve ambitious goals.
  • Stay current with the latest developments in machine learning.
  • Execute high-impact projects to ensure team success.
  • Collaborate across departments and mentor team members where appropriate.
Who we are looking for
  • Demonstrated experience in collaboratively pursuing ambitious R&D agendas.
  • Precise attention to detail, with an understanding of how the big picture relates to company goals and the future of machine learning.
  • Understanding of the modern ML stack, for example:
    • Contemporary transformer architectures (e.g., GQA, KV-caching) and best practices.
    • Experience in distributed training techniques.
    • Familiarity with optimization strategies for model inference (e.g., dynamic batching, flash attention, speculative decoding).
  • Preferred backgrounds covering some of the following:
    • Publications in top-tier conferences.
    • Contributions to popular open-source repositories.
    • Technical writing skills evidenced by publications or blogs.
